Glytec and Onduo to Deliver Webinar on Virtual Diabetes Care in Partnership with HIMSS

virtual diabetes care

The May 30, 2019 webinar will explore the keys to augmenting traditional brick-and-mortar care with virtual care for people with diabetes.

WALTHAM, MA, May 14, 2019 – Managing the care of people with diabetes is costly and time intensive, especially for our nation’s primary care providers who shoulder 80% of that responsibility. Virtual care programs have the potential to fill critical gaps and meet increasing demands, but can they produce real results?

Glytec and Onduo, who formed a business alliance last year, are partnering with HIMSS on a webinar that explores the keys to augmenting traditional brick-and-mortar care with virtual care for people with diabetes. The two companies will reflect on their real-word experiences and expertise in this rapidly-evolving space.

About Glytec

Founded in 2006, Glytec is the pioneer of digital therapeutics, improving the lives of people with diabetes by making insulin a more effective and accessible option for millions unable to achieve their treatment goals. The company’s patented eGlycemic Management System® is the only FDA-cleared software-as-a-medical-device (SaMD) platform to enable the mass personalization of insulin across the continuum of care: inpatient, outpatient and virtual settings alike. Glytec offers several comprehensive programs combining evidence-based decision support technologies with expert professional services proven to aid providers in achieving best practices and standardization while reducing hyperglycemia, hypoglycemia, A1C, readmissions, length of stay and cost.
